Supreme Court of Delaware

Whitmore v. Robinson

December 2, 2019

Summary

The Supreme Court of Delaware reversed the termination of the father's parental rights and remanded for further proceedings. It held that the Family Court committed material legal error by importing the Title 10 definition of "necessary care" into the separate statutory standard governing failure to plan under 13 Del. C. § 1103(a)(5). On remand, the Family Court must apply only the statutory termination criteria and may not attribute to the father his lack of contact after the mother and court prevented further contact.
